1: mcq thinking method
KE new = (1/2)mv^(2) *3
in here "m" is constant & "1/2" also constant . since v^(2) increases from thrice.
Hence v increases from 3^(1/2). which is the same with mv!
ans : 73% ( i.e.: because answer has asked just the increasing percentage of the mv!
2: more descriptive method
(1/2)mV^(2) = 3*(1/2)mv^(2) (in here v is prior velocity V is after velocity)
Result is V = 3^(1/2) v
now u wanna to know the increasing proportion of the mv with respect to old value:
(mV-mv)/mv = (3^(1/2)-1)v/v = 73%
If the answer require to have what is the new value w.r.t. to old it is 173%
